Who Is Charlie Kane? Twisted Metal Season 2 Finale Post-Credit Scene Explained

The Season 2 finale of Twisted Metal on Peacock brought the chaos to a wild close — and still left fans buzzing with big questions.

Calypso’s (Anthony Carrigan) brutal “final boss” showdown pushed John (Anthony Mackie) and Quiet (Stephanie Beatriz) to their limits. But the duo survived, and now they’ve found themselves leading a new family preparing for war against Calypso, who has turned the world against them.

And just when it seemed things couldn’t get any crazier, the finale dropped not one but two credit scenes that set up where the story might go next.

Sweet Tooth Meets Charlie Kane

In the mid-credits scene of Episode 10 (“NUY3ARZ”), Sweet Tooth (Joe Seanoa/voiced by Will Arnett) is revealed to still be alive — barely.

He’s chained to the back of a taxi and dragged through the streets, confused until the driver tells him he’s being taken to meet “His Holiness Charlie Kane.”

For longtime fans of the Twisted Metal video games, that name is a big deal. In the original PlayStation game, Charlie Kane appeared in a cutscene after a player completed Story Mode. In the games, Charlie is the son of Marcus Kane (aka Needles Kane/Sweet Tooth) and the brother of Sophie Kane.

The show has flipped the family tree — here Charlie is Sweet Tooth’s father. But the connection remains, and the tease suggests a twisted father-son reunion that could shape the next chapter. Sweet Tooth’s grin at the news makes it clear: dad approves of his carnage.

A Creepy Lab Tease

If you stuck around until the very end of the credits, you caught another chilling tease.

The scene cuts to Dr. Zemu’s (Ken Hall) laboratory, where the groans of a man mix with the squeaks of a giant rat. The setup hints at another experiment from the evil scientist behind the Human Axel Project.

In the Twisted Metal: Head-On game, Zemu alters Axel so he can re-enter the tournament. In return, Axel promises to give Zemu his winning wish.

On the Peacock series, Axel (Michael James Shaw) was introduced in Episode 3 and sacrificed himself in Episode 10. Could this be a hint at his resurrection? Or is Zemu cooking up an entirely new monster by splicing a rat with a human?

What It Means for Season 3

The credits teases point in two directions. Sweet Tooth and Charlie Kane’s reunion promises a deadly new family dynamic. Meanwhile, Zemu’s lab could unleash either Axel’s return or another grotesque fighter.

Either way, Twisted Metal looks set to push the insanity even further if Peacock renews it for Season 3. Fans of the games will recognize the callbacks, while newcomers can expect even more over-the-top mayhem.
